Transaction 18a5763eadabdbed86d880644daeb8f6e7f7a10c78d7a6129ff2e78fd5cf5a75

2 Input
2 Outputs
  • 18a5763eadabdbed86d880644daeb8f6e7f7a10c78d7a6129ff2e78fd5cf5a75:0
  • value  266729
    address  3759s3o9tVdMpw8jWjMEfyVobfhJNYjkb6
  • 18a5763eadabdbed86d880644daeb8f6e7f7a10c78d7a6129ff2e78fd5cf5a75:1
  • value  1699840
    address  3HreTuDzQUwtXL7dWicwhoYVnQxKnEGPdn